Patient Administrator/ Coordinator

Job LocationOxshott
EducationNot Mentioned
Salary£19,000 - £22,000 per annum, pro-rata, inc benefit
IndustryNot Mentioned
Functional AreaNot Mentioned
Job TypePermanent, part-time

Job Description

A fantastic opportunity to join a well-established Trust who have been the leading light within their field and take pride in their level of professionalism, reputation and success.This is a part time role and could suit a professional candidate who lives in the Leatherhead area - Hours are Monday to Thursday, 0900 to 5.00pm with one in four Saturdays required.This role will involve supporting a team to include, the Medical Director, Directors, Managers, Patients and suppliers on a daily basis as well as other external parties as required.Some duties could be:*Acting at the first point of contact for all prospective patients; handling all incoming enquiries (via Phone, Live Chat, WhatsApp, Email, GP/Optometrist referrals and “walk-ins”)*Providing literature, information and guidance regarding all treatments/services provided and ensuring the patient journey is a positive one*Creating new patient records, booking consultations into the appointment database and taking associated payments*Liaising with external consultants, to ensure all appropriate medical history is obtained prior to a patient’s initial consultation*Handling patient queries and concerns with sensitivity and compassion, working with the administrative and clinical teams to provide quick and satisfactory resolutions.*Assisting with the organisation and preparation of patient seminars andeducation daysYou will have plenty of Office experience, Excellent IT skills and the ability to communicate well at all levels. Experience and confidence in telephone call handing in an office environment is essential, some sales experience for following up leads or adding value would be useful.Team work is everything here so you must want to be part of a team and enjoy being “hands on”You will be a driver with your own transport and be able to cover other sites where necessary, home working could be considered for the right person
